On 05/06/2009 09:00, "Christoph Egger" <Christoph.Egger@amd.com> wrote:

> attached patch fixes S3 resume on AMD CPUs.
> 
> Signed-off-by: Christoph Egger <Christoph.Egger@amd.com>

Please make a minimal patch and explain each individual change. This one has
bizarre additional alignment, nops, double short jumps, longjmp->shortjmp
but keeps a comment which is then incorrect. Why are they needed? Is the
need documented? I don't see anything similar in Linux 2.6.27 wakeup
routines (2.6.27 is what I happen to have to hand).

I won't take your random permutations on this file of all files especially,
since it is a pain in the arse to debug when it gets broken.

 -- Keir
